<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Who can become the national president of BJP? </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">According to the Constitution of BJP, the post of National President is not limited to MPs, ministers or senior leaders by default. In fact, a grassroots level worker can also contest elections. But the eligibility conditions are so stringent that only a very small group within the party becomes eligible for it.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">First of all the candidate should be a member of BJP for a long time. Minimum 15 years of party membership is required. Apart from this, the person must have worked as an active member for at least four organizational terms. </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>what is the process </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Contesting the election for the post of BJP President is not as easy as just filling the nomination form. The party follows a collective support system. To be eligible, a candidate must be proposed by at least 20 members of the BJP&#8217;s Electoral College. Along with this, all these proponents cannot be from the same area. They should belong to at least five different states where state level organizational elections have already been completed.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Who elects BJP President </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The BJP national president is elected by a specially constituted electoral college, and not by ordinary party members or the public. This electoral college includes members of the BJP National Council and members of the State Council whose internal elections have been completed. </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Along with this, another important condition is that before the presidential elections are held, the state president elections should be completed in at least 50% of the organizational states of the party. </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Tenure and term limits </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The BJP constitution clearly defines the tenure of its national president. Each term is of 3 years. Along with this, no person can hold this post for more than two consecutive terms. </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>So can a common worker really contest elections? </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Legally and constitutionally any common worker can also contest elections. If we talk practically, a person can contest elections only after decades of disciplined organizational work, widespread national support and the support of the leadership.</p>

<p><strong>Does the Election Commission have any role in this?</strong></p>
<p>The process of electing the national president of BJP is completely under the internal constitution of the party. The Election Commission of India has no direct role in this. This is an organizational election, which is conducted by the party itself. The Election Commission interferes only in matters related to general elections and constitutional posts, internal elections of the party do not come under its purview.</p>
<p><strong>Who can become the national president of BJP?</strong></p>
<p>According to the constitution of BJP, to become the national president, a person must be a primary member of the party for at least 15 years. Apart from this, he has to remain an active member for four terms. Only one who has been associated with the party for at least three years and has been participating in organizational activities is considered an active member. Although the party has made exceptions in some special circumstances, the rules at the level of the National President are considered quite strict.</p>
<p><strong>The election process happens from bottom to top</strong></p>
<p>Organizational elections in BJP start from the lowest level. First, primary committees are formed and elected. After this, organization is prepared at Mandal, District and then State level. The electoral college formed at the state level elects the state president. This board has members equal to the number of assembly seats in that state. In this, representation of women and reserved classes is also ensured.</p>
<p><strong>What is National Council?</strong></p>
<p>The National Council is formed with the election of the State President. The National Council itself elects the National President of BJP. It includes members equal to the number of Lok Sabha seats in the country. If women or reserved categories are not represented at any level, adjustments are made. Only when organizational elections are completed in at least 50 percent of the states, the process of electing the national president can begin.</p>
<p><strong>Process from nomination to consent</strong></p>
<p>The proposal for the name of the candidate for the post of National President must come from the National Council units of at least five states. Along with this, written consent of the candidate is also taken. Generally, efforts are made to create consensus for this post in BJP, so that the election is formal and unopposed.</p>
<p><strong>What is the role of RSS?</strong></p>
<p>BJP is considered to be the ideological political unit of Rashtriya Swayamsevak Sangh. Although there is no mention of the formal role of RSS in the party&#8217;s constitution, in practice the opinion of the RSS is considered very important. Discussions take place between the BJP leadership and the RSS in major decisions from state to national level. The national organization minister of BJP also traditionally comes from RSS, due to which coordination between the two organizations is maintained.</p>
